Editor's takePriceLabs ranks first among 8 predictive analytics platforms for property managers with a 9.1 overall score. Its Hyper Local Pulse algorithm and 161-plus PMS integrations lead the category. New users face a steep learning curve, and dashboards can slow down with larger portfolios.

How much does PriceLabs cost?

Flat-fee pricing runs $19.99 per listing monthly in major markets, with a sliding discount scale from the second listing onward.

What makes PriceLabs different from percentage-based tools?

It charges a flat fee rather than a percentage of revenue, which favors high-revenue properties, and uses hyper-local data instead of broad market trends.

Editor's takePredikData processes more than 50 billion events to power its AI Site Selection Tool. Its cannibalization analysis flags when a new site might cut into an existing store's sales. The tradeoff is transparency though, since pricing is not public and requires a project consultation.

How much does PredikData cost?

Pricing is not public. It is calculated at an enterprise level based on project complexity, number of users, and usage, requiring a consultation.

What is PredikData's cannibalization analysis?

It evaluates whether a new store location would pull sales away from a brand's existing nearby stores, helping retailers avoid self-competing locations.

Editor's takeAppFolio's Realm-X AI goes beyond a chatbot, autonomously handling tasks like maintenance coordination and leasing communication. The company reports users save over 10 hours a week on average with these automations. The tradeoffs are a restrictive, largely one-way API for custom integrations and a monthly minimum spend of $280 or more that excludes small landlords.

How much does AppFolio cost?

Residential plans start at $1.49 per unit per month with a monthly minimum around $280, per a third-party pricing breakdown. Enterprise pricing is available for larger portfolios.

Does AppFolio have an open API?

It offers a REST API, but it is largely one-way or read-only, limiting custom bidirectional integrations, per third-party API documentation. A vetted partner marketplace, AppFolio Stack, covers most common integrations.

Editor's takeAscendix built its AI lease abstraction and property search tools on 26 years of commercial real estate work. It runs natively inside Salesforce and Dynamics 365, and long-term partnerships like JLL back its credibility. Pricing runs $79 to $99 per user a month, and exporting a lease abstract costs $25 extra.

How much does Ascendix cost?

AscendixRE has two plans, Foundations at $79 per user per month and Enterprise at $99 per user per month. Exporting an AI lease abstract to Excel or Word costs $25 per document.

Does Ascendix have a voice AI assistant?

Not yet. The AI Assistant for voice notes and natural language CRM interaction is listed as Coming Soon on Ascendix's land brokers product page.

Editor's takeAxcelerate builds custom RAG chatbots that ground answers in source documents like offering memorandums, aiming to eliminate AI hallucinations in financial analysis. Its 14-day fixed-price proof of concept lowers the usual risk of open-ended AI consulting engagements. Buyers should double check they have the right company, since the name overlaps with an unrelated Australian RTO software brand.

What is Axcelerate's proof of concept offer?

A structured 14-day engagement at a fixed price, letting real estate firms validate capabilities like financial document analysis or computer vision before committing to full custom development.

How does Axcelerate prevent AI hallucinations?

It uses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) architecture that strictly grounds AI answers in source documents, such as offering memorandums, rather than letting the model generate unverified claims.

Editor's takeCalligo applies machine learning to property tasks like equipment failure prediction and occupancy forecasting. It integrates directly with Yardi and runs as a managed service rather than self-serve software. The vendor claims its model costs 25-50% less than off-the-shelf tools, though that figure is unverified independently.

Does Calligo integrate with Yardi?

Yes. Calligo integrates with Yardi to automate tasks and improve data accuracy, feeding property management data into its predictive maintenance and occupancy forecasting models.

Is Calligo certified for security compliance?

Yes. Calligo holds ISO 27001:2022 certification and a SOC 2 Type 2 report, and offers GDPR and CCPA compliance consultancy for property data.

Editor's takePropStream's Foreclosure Factor and Property Condition Analysis go past simple record lookup, scoring default risk on a 1-100 scale and grading property condition from MLS photos using AI. That data depth sits behind an interface reviewers repeatedly call dated. Investors in non-disclosure states like Texas should also know comps there rely on estimates rather than actual recorded sale prices, a real accuracy gap.

What does PropStream's Foreclosure Factor do?

It uses AI to assign a 1-100 risk score predicting how likely a property is to default within the next 12 months, going beyond standard public foreclosure filings.

Is PropStream's comp data accurate everywhere?

Not in non-disclosure states. In places like Texas, sold-price data is estimated rather than pulled from actual recorded transactions, which some users say produces inaccurate comps.
